CRESCENT ZUCCHINI PIE



Crescent Zucchini Pie image

A tender, flaky crust makes this egg- and zucchini-based pie a special treat. The cheese, herbs and seasonings add delectable flavor. -Zelda DeHoedt, Cedar Rapids, Iowa

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Breakfast     Brunch     Dinner

Time 40m

Yield 6 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 13

1 tube (8 ounces) refrigerated crescent rolls
2 teaspoons Dijon mustard
4 cups sliced zucchini
1 cup chopped onion
6 tablespoons butter, cubed
2 large eggs, lightly beaten
1 cup shredded part-skim mozzarella cheese
1 cup shredded Colby-Monterey Jack cheese
2 tablespoons dried parsley flakes
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on pepper
1/4 teaspoon dried basil
1/4 teaspoon dried oregano

Steps:

  • Separate crescent dough into 8 triangles and place in a greased 9-in. deep-dish pie plate with points toward the center. Press dough onto the bottom and up the sides of plate to form a crust; seal seams. Spread with mustard., In a large skillet, saute zucchini and onion in butter until tender. In a large bowl, combine the eggs, cheeses, seasonings and zucchini mixture. Pour into crust., Bake at 375° for 20-25 minutes or until a knife inserted in the center comes out clean. Cover edges loosely with foil if crust browns too quickly. Freeze option: Securely wrap and freeze cooled pie in plastic wrap and foil. To use, partially thaw in refrigerator overnight. Remove from refrigerator 30 minutes before baking. Preheat oven to 350°. Unwrap pie; reheat in oven until heated through and a thermometer inserted in center reads 165°.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 413 calories, Fat 30g fat (16g saturated fat), Cholesterol 128mg cholesterol, Sodium 849mg sodium, Carbohydrate 22g carbohydrate (6g sugars, Fiber 1g fiber), Protein 15g protein.

ZUCCHINI CRESCENT PIE



Zucchini Crescent Pie image

"One of my mother's many recipes designed to take advantage of bountiful zucchini, this pie is inexpensive, nutritious, tasty, filling-and so easy," says Susan Davis of Ann Arbor, Michigan. "Refrigerated crescent rolls and cooked ham cut prep time but not taste. My family loves it!"

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Breakfast     Brunch     Dinner

Time 45m

Yield 6 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 14

1 package (8 ounces) refrigerated crescent rolls
2 medium zucchini, sliced lengthwise and quartered
1/2 cup chopped onion
1/4 cup butter, cubed
2 teaspoons minced fresh parsley
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
1/2 teaspoon pepper
1/4 teaspoon dried basil
1/4 teaspoon dried oregano
2 large eggs, lightly beaten
2 cups shredded part-skim mozzarella cheese
3/4 cup cubed fully cooked ham
1 medium Roma tomato, thinly sliced

Steps:

  • Separate crescent dough into eight triangles; place in a greased 9-in. pie plate with points toward the center. Press onto the bottom and up the sides to form a crust; seal seams and perforations. Bake at 375° for 5-8 minutes or until lightly browned., Meanwhile, in a large skillet, saute zucchini and onion in butter until tender; stir in seasonings. Spoon into crust. Combine the eggs, cheese and ham; pour over zucchini mixture. Top with tomato slices. , Bake at 375° for 20-25 minutes or until a knife inserted in the center comes out clean. Let stand for 5 minutes before cutting.

ITALIAN ZUCCHINI CRESCENT PIE



Italian Zucchini Crescent Pie image

This recipe was the $40,000 Grand Prize recipe from the 1980 Pillsbury Bake-Off contest by Mrs. Millicent A. Caplan of Tamarac, FL. I cut it out of Family Circle magazine dated 11/15/83.

Provided by Mainely Debbie

Categories     Breakfast

Time 1h

Yield 6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 13

4 cups zucchini, unpeeled and thinly sliced
2 medium onions, chopped
1/2 cup butter
1/2 cup fresh parsley, chopped
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on black pepper
1/4 teaspoon garlic powder
1/4 teaspoon dried basil
1/4 teaspoon dried oregano
2 eggs, slightly beaten
2 cups muenster cheese or 2 cups mozzarella cheese, shredded
1 (8 ounce) can Pillsbury Refrigerated Crescent Dinner Rolls
2 teaspoons Dijon mustard

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 375 degrees.
  • Saute zucchini and onion in butter over medium low heat until zucchini is tender, about 10 minutes.
  • Stir in parsley, salt, pepper, garlic powder, basil and oregano; remove from heat.
  • In a seperate bowl stir together eggs and cheese; add vegetable mixture.
  • Seperate rolls into triangles.
  • Arrange in an 11 inch quiche pan or 10 inch pie pan pressing seams together to cover the bottom and sides of pan to form a crust.
  • Spread the crust with the mustard.
  • Add vegetable mixture.
  • Bake for 35-40 minutes if using a quiche pan or 30-35 minutes if using a pie pan or until knife inserted in center comes out clean.
  • Let stand for 10 minutes before slicing.

CHEESY ZUCCHINI PIE



Cheesy Zucchini Pie image

This is a family favorite! As soon as the first few zucchinis are off the plants, this is the recipe that everyone has been waiting for all year!

Provided by Miss B

Categories     Vegetarian Zucchini Main Dishes

Time 1h15m

Yield 8

Number Of Ingredients 15

1 (8 ounce) can refrigerated crescent rolls
2 tablespoons dried parsley
1 teaspoon salt
1 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
½ teaspoon garlic powder
½ teaspoon dried oregano
½ teaspoon dried basil
2 tablespoons butter
4 cups sliced zucchini
1 cup chopped onion
3 large eggs, beaten
2 cups shredded Cheddar cheese
1 teaspoon honey mustard, or more to taste
6 slices mozzarella cheese
¼ cup freshly grated Parmesan cheese

Steps:

  • Unroll and separate the crescent rolls into a 10-inch glass pie pan, pressing dough into the pie pan, pinching together seams. Set aside.
  • Mix together dried parsley, salt, pepper, garlic powder, dried oregano, and dried basil in a small bowl. Set aside.
  • Preheat the oven to 375 degrees F (190 degrees C).
  • Melt butter in a large skillet over medium heat. Add zucchini and onion and cook until vegetables are tender, stirring occasionally, about 10 minutes. Remove from the heat and stir in dried seasonings. Allow to cool slightly.
  • Meanwhile, beat eggs in a bowl and add in shredded Cheddar cheese; mix well.
  • Brush the bottom of the crescent roll pie crust with honey mustard and line with mozzarella cheese slices.
  • Stir zucchini mixture into egg-cheese mixture, stirring until well combined. Pour mixture into the crust and sprinkle with Parmesan Cheese.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until a knife inserted into the center comes out clean, 30 to 40 minutes. There will be some juice on the knife but no egg or cheese. If the pie gets too dark, you can cover the edges of the crust with foil to prevent it from burning during the last 10 minutes of baking.
  • Remove from oven and allow to set completely before serving, 10 to 15 minutes.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 362.5 calories, Carbohydrate 17.1 g, Cholesterol 122.7 mg, Fat 24.4 g, Fiber 1.3 g, Protein 18.7 g, SaturatedFat 12.5 g, Sodium 867.5 mg
